Video out on the samsung n130 is working perfectly for me. This should be changed in the compatibility chart for netbooks.

Steps to use the vga output.
1. Plug in monitor
2. Go to System Preferences
3. Select Displays
4. Hit the "Gather Windows" button
5. Select a different resolution

It works! You can select the highest compatible resolution again. I did this on an Acer 21.5" monitor and Sanyo LCD TV and they both worked great on 10.6.3,10.6.5, and 10.6.7

No one seems to enjoy installing 10.6.8 on their n130 because it causes errors, but N130 works with an external display just fine.

SwitchResX is a great tool if you only want to use your external display and not the one on your netbook. Hope this helps anyone who is having trouble!
